Questions this course answers
What primarily limits a long submerged patrol once nuclear fuel is not the immediate constraint?
A nuclear submarine can make power, oxygen, and fresh water, but it must still carry food and support a crew and complex machinery.
What does the steam generator do in a naval pressurized-water reactor plant?
Heat crosses a boundary from the pressurized primary water to the secondary water, which becomes steam for turbines.
Why can a nuclear submarine operate independently of the surface atmosphere for extended periods?
The power process does not require air, while electrolysis, purification, and desalination support the crew.
Why is a submarine's own noise an engineering concern?
Submarines listen acoustically, so machinery noise and vibration can reduce their stealth and awareness.
What does the pier represent at the end of a months-long patrol?
Food, overhaul, crew support, medical care, and shore infrastructure remain essential even when reactor fuel lasts far longer.
